## How qliksense cli works
At the initialization `qliksense` cli create few files in the director `~/.qliksene` and it contains following files
```console
.qliksense
├── config.yaml
├── contexts
│   └── qlik-default
│   └── qlik-default.yaml
└── ejson
└── keys
```
`qlik-default.yaml` is a default CR has been created with some default values like this
```yaml
apiVersion: qlik.com/v1
kind: Qliksense
metadata:
name: qlik-default
spec:
profile: docker-desktop
secrets:
qliksense:
- name: mongoDbUri
value: mongodb://qlik-default-mongodb:27017/qliksense?ssl=false
rotateKeys: "yes"
releaseName: qlik-default
```
The `qliksense` cli creates a default qliksense context (different from kubectl context) named `qlik-default` which will be the prefix for all kubernetes resources created by the cli under this context latter on. New context and configuration can be created by the cli.
```console
$ qliksense config -h
do operations on/around CR
Usage:
qliksense config [command]
Available Commands:
apply generate the patchs and apply manifests to k8s
list-contexts retrieves the contexts and lists them
set configure a key value pair into the current context
set-configs set configurations into the qliksense context as key-value pairs
set-context Sets the context in which the Kubernetes cluster and resources live in
set-secrets set secrets configurations into the qliksense context as key-value pairs
view view the qliksense operator CR
Flags:
-h, --help help for config
Use "qliksense config [command] --help" for more information about a command.
```
`qliksense` cli works in two modes
- with a git repo fork/clone of [qliksense-k8s](https://github.com/qlik-oss/qliksense-k8s)
- without git repo
### Without git repo
In this mode `qliksense` CLI download the specified version from [qliksense-k8s](https://github.com/qlik-oss/qliksense-k8s) and put it into folder `~/.qliksense/contexts/<context-name>/qlik-k8s`.
The qliksense cli create a CR for the qliksense operator and all the config operations are peformed to edit the CR. So when `qliksense install` or `qliksense config apply` both generate patches in local file system (i.e `~/.qliksense/contexts/<context-name>/qlik-k8s`) and install those manifests into the cluster and create a custom resoruce (CR) for the `qliksene operator` then the operator make association to the isntalled resoruces so that when `qliksenes uninstall` is performed the operator can delete all those kubernetes resources related to QSEoK for the current context.
### With a git repo
User has to create fork or clone of [qliksense-k8s](https://github.com/qlik-oss/qliksense-k8s) and push it to their own git server. When user perform `qliksense install` or `qliksene config apply` the qliksense operator do these tasks
- downloads the corresponding version of manifests from the user's git repo.
- generate kustomize patches
- install kubernetes resoruces
- push those generated patches into a new branch in the provided git repo. so that user user can merge those patches into their master branch.
- spinup a cornjob to monitor master branch. If user modifies anything in the master branch those changes will be applied into the cluster. This is a light weight `git-ops` model
This is how repo info is provided into the CR
```console
qliksense config set git.repository="https://github.com/my-org/qliksense-k8s"
qliksense config set git.accessToken=blablalaala
```

scripts/install.sh Executable file
View File

@@ -0,0 +1,87 @@
#!/bin/sh
set -e
# Sense installer for Linux/MacOS script
#
# See https://github.com/qlik-oss/sense-installer for the installation steps.
#
# This script is meant for quick & easy install via:
# $ curl -fsSL https://raw.githubusercontent.com/qlik-oss/sense-installer/scripts/install.sh | sh -
RELEASES_URI="https://api.github.com/repos/qlik-oss/sense-installer/releases/latest"
REPO_URL="https://github.com/qlik-oss/sense-installer"
BIN_DIR="/usr/local/bin"
FILE_NAME="kubectl-qliksense"
command_exists() {
command -v "$@" > /dev/null 2>&1
}
do_install() {
echo "\n==> Executing qliksense install script\n"
if ! command_exists kubectl; then
echo "\n==> ERROR: kubectl is required for $FILE_NAME to work"
echo "See https://github.com/qlik-oss/sense-installer#requirements for more information\n"
exit 1
fi
if ! command_exists curl; then
echo "==> ERROR: curl is missing"
exit 1
fi
user="$(id -un 2>/dev/null || true)"
SUDO='sh -c'
if [ "$(id -u)" != "0" ]; then
root_msg="\tNext operation might ask for root password to place\n\t$FILE_NAME in $BIN_DIR and set executable permission\n"
if command_exists sudo; then
echo $root_msg
SUDO='sudo -E sh -c'
elif command_exists su; then
echo $root_msg
SUDO='su -c'
else
cat >&2 <<-'EOF'
Error: this installer needs the ability to run commands as root.
We are unable to find either "sudo" or "su" available to make this happen.
EOF
exit 1
fi
fi
if command_exists curl; then
releases=$(mktemp)
if [ -n "$GITHUB_TOKEN" ]; then
curl -v -H "Authorization: token $GITHUB_TOKEN" $RELEASES_URI > $releases 2>&1
else
curl -v $RELEASES_URI > $releases 2>&1
fi
if ! grep -q "Status: 200" $releases; then
echo "==> ERROR: cannot get qliksense-installer"
echo "GitHub:" $(grep "message" $releases | cut -d '"' -f 4) "\n"
echo "Use: GITHUB_TOKEN=token install-sense-cli.sh"
exit 1
fi
download_url=$(grep -E "browser_download_url.*linux" $releases | grep -v "tar.gz" | cut -d '"' -f 4)
echo "==> Installing to $BIN_DIR/$FILE_NAME\n"
if [ -n "$GITHUB_TOKEN" ]; then
$SUDO "curl -fSL -H \"Authorization: token $GITHUB_TOKEN\" $download_url -o $BIN_DIR/$FILE_NAME"
else
$SUDO "curl -fSL $download_url -o $BIN_DIR/$FILE_NAME"
fi
$SUDO "chmod +x $BIN_DIR/$FILE_NAME"
fi
if command_exists $FILE_NAME; then
echo "\n==> Success: You can now start using $FILE_NAME\n"
else
echo "\n==> ERROR: Something went wrong, try again"
fi
}
do_install
